diff --git a/flake.lock b/flake.lock index 985b926..7236b3c 100644 --- a/flake.lock +++ b/flake.lock @@ -179,11 +179,11 @@ "rust-overlay": "rust-overlay" }, "locked": { - "lastModified": 1760395520, - "narHash": "sha256-4hVEyj3H4i0kwtO8dDIKee1WoZ0iMZxr3ageSdJ6Cck=", + "lastModified": 1760344646, + "narHash": "sha256-ong/r42W1SkvQsdX5J8vM0Y4oy/EKTsHh+9ZB4nep4w=", "owner": "chaotic-cx", "repo": "nyx", - "rev": "c438d72cee048fe6203df15c81a230efb16fa409", + "rev": "72ee6f4622d41d0b19c2bb4f521ef4cd970424c4", "type": "github" }, "original": { @@ -333,11 +333,11 @@ ] }, "locked": { - "lastModified": 1760475170, - "narHash": "sha256-kkSgLR0s+GmAo/6NzBhWAmTvRD74EPZVJsSW46YW7pE=", + "lastModified": 1760391849, + "narHash": "sha256-3a+CNuiAXqdMC14N1nmXHM9j461k4VGSKy2v3+Da2Ow=", "owner": "KyleKrein", "repo": "DesktopShell", - "rev": "5f95fa5e79f1ae2c0856a9e4e8acf99501665d8e", + "rev": "a3ada5b2bb735c45ca66634f40c4277ab24767ce", "type": "github" }, "original": { @@ -1202,11 +1202,11 @@ }, "master": { "locked": { - "lastModified": 1760481285, - "narHash": "sha256-jCbF0LPZb0ExCTJi+Uj+VHg6mqVZt8s9QCA+Ps4jpOY=", + "lastModified": 1760394959, + "narHash": "sha256-qhwkiyu42Fn2eDiLWB61qPlgk+qg74C9qCu3RUT/++E=", "owner": "nixos", "repo": "nixpkgs", - "rev": "3cba776f4720a87e64917ccdcb97c0640860b390", + "rev": "c4a1dc3b9f5751bb8f6b108c7c8b0dd3d9e84203", "type": "github" }, "original": { @@ -1228,11 +1228,11 @@ "xwayland-satellite-unstable": "xwayland-satellite-unstable" }, "locked": { - "lastModified": 1760432014, - "narHash": "sha256-shqc+38nKs/XS2scgJV8KP5/D0PWAXYYgf5nT6BfHNE=", + "lastModified": 1760376620, + "narHash": "sha256-wx2gkuQcEm4VAVn4YHLMHinyzbSKj669zk60gEuIEHc=", "owner": "sodiboo", "repo": "niri-flake", - "rev": "f2aa74f5d28fed7fca48cd4bea4c0803699c0f6c", + "rev": "d704fb90b155dcd19311fc42e21b9d1739b17a09", "type": "github" }, "original": { @@ -1261,11 +1261,11 @@ "niri-unstable": { "flake": false, "locked": { - "lastModified": 1760426302, - "narHash": "sha256-HEeX0wTT2DTRAgADnOmcyk7k/J8KlFosBpFp0yIVfm0=", + "lastModified": 1759395653, + "narHash": "sha256-sv9J1z6CrTPf9lRJLyCN90fZVdQz7LFeX7pIlInH8BQ=", "owner": "YaLTeR", "repo": "niri", - "rev": "87dc96fa69738b5d57562a0a556efa7def138539", + "rev": "ba6e5e082a79901dc89b0d49c5da1b769d652aec", "type": "github" }, "original": { @@ -1444,11 +1444,11 @@ "nixpkgs": "nixpkgs_7" }, "locked": { - "lastModified": 1760454217, - "narHash": "sha256-qG4cQaYRKrAMj4OjISYYoWqJc+xcoJnLx2jsws7EdGg=", + "lastModified": 1759833546, + "narHash": "sha256-rOfkgIiiZNPUbf61OqEym60wXEODeDG8XH+gV/SUoUc=", "owner": "nix-community", "repo": "NixOS-WSL", - "rev": "a8209ae46721f2a70214d0a70388a812ec7740da", + "rev": "7c0c0f4c3a51761434f18209fa9499b8579ff730", "type": "github" }, "original": { @@ -1460,11 +1460,11 @@ }, "nixpkgs": { "locked": { - "lastModified": 1760284886, - "narHash": "sha256-TK9Kr0BYBQ/1P5kAsnNQhmWWKgmZXwUQr4ZMjCzWf2c=", + "lastModified": 1760038930, + "narHash": "sha256-Oncbh0UmHjSlxO7ErQDM3KM0A5/Znfofj2BSzlHLeVw=", "owner": "NixOS", "repo": "nixpkgs", - "rev": "cf3f5c4def3c7b5f1fc012b3d839575dbe552d43", + "rev": "0b4defa2584313f3b781240b29d61f6f9f7e0df3", "type": "github" }, "original": { @@ -2001,11 +2001,11 @@ "tinted-zed": "tinted-zed" }, "locked": { - "lastModified": 1760478648, - "narHash": "sha256-Y4l+Y3zUvqIDbyLrtOrzNvp1o50Fp9TYK+iwtwweFU4=", + "lastModified": 1760352574, + "narHash": "sha256-Wtp6XEiVDVmxGSYafyM6gdZVyOoqg7NMQd07RkpFFWM=", "owner": "danth", "repo": "stylix", - "rev": "1ec254101285777db13922303cc47ded06e10bb3", + "rev": "ca10aa9c6703b088bdac02d8352fd91d5496e4ed", "type": "github" }, "original": { diff --git a/flake.nix b/flake.nix index 7e1e883..5c253ba 100644 --- a/flake.nix +++ b/flake.nix @@ -44,7 +44,7 @@ inputs.nixpkgs.follows = "nixpkgs"; }; beeengine = { - url = "git+https://github.com/KyleKrein/BeeEngine?submodules=1"; #"git+https://git.kylekrein.com/BeeEngine/BeeEngine?shallow=1"; + url = "git+https://github.com/KyleKrein/BeeEngine?submodules=1"; #"git+https://gitlab.kylekrein.com/beeengine/BeeEngine?shallow=1"; inputs.nixpkgs.follows = "nixpkgs"; }; conduwuit = { diff --git a/systems/x86_64-linux/stargate/services/jellyfin.nix b/systems/x86_64-linux/stargate/services/jellyfin.nix index 507eea2..a6c3a56 100644 --- a/systems/x86_64-linux/stargate/services/jellyfin.nix +++ b/systems/x86_64-linux/stargate/services/jellyfin.nix @@ -19,18 +19,7 @@ with lib.custom; { }; services.declarative-jellyfin = { enable = true; - libraries = { - Movies = { - enabled = true; - contentType = "movies"; - pathInfos = ["/zstorage/media/movies"]; - }; - Series = { - enabled = true; - contentType = "tvshows"; - pathInfos = ["/zstorage/media/series"]; - }; - }; + openFirewall = true; users = { admin = { mutable = false; @@ -49,14 +38,12 @@ with lib.custom; { ]; system = { serverName = "Jellyfin Homeserver for Bees"; - enableExternalContentInSuggestions = false; - preferredMetadataLanguage = "ru"; # Use Hardware Acceleration for trickplay image generation trickplayOptions = { enableHwAcceleration = true; enableHwEncoding = true; }; - UICulture = "ru-RU"; + UICulture = "ru"; }; encoding = { enableHardwareEncoding = true; diff --git a/systems/x86_64-linux/stargate/services/nextcloud.nix b/systems/x86_64-linux/stargate/services/nextcloud.nix index ba0d265..0781118 100644 --- a/systems/x86_64-linux/stargate/services/nextcloud.nix +++ b/systems/x86_64-linux/stargate/services/nextcloud.nix @@ -24,29 +24,12 @@ with lib.custom; { }; hostName = "nextcloud.kylekrein.com"; https = true; - # https://github.com/NixOS/nixpkgs/blob/nixpkgs-unstable/pkgs/servers/nextcloud/packages/nextcloud-apps.json extraApps = { - inherit - (config.services.nextcloud.package.packages.apps) - contacts - calendar - tasks - whiteboard - #twofactor_totp - spreed - maps - integration_paperless - deck - ; + inherit (config.services.nextcloud.package.packages.apps) contacts calendar tasks whiteboard; }; autoUpdateApps.enable = true; extraAppsEnable = true; - configureRedis = true; - }; - services.nextcloud-whiteboard-server = { - enable = false; #true; - settings = { - NEXTCLOUD_URL = "https://nextcloud.kylekrein.com"; - }; + + configureRedis = false; }; }